Steps to Choosing and Enrolling
Step 1: Learn About Our Offerings
- Familiarize yourself with the courses, graduate and professional certificates, and degrees available to working professionals. Course previews, seminars and webinars are available free of charge to assist in the decision-making process and guide you to the content that best fits your professional and academic interests.
Step 2: Choose Your Education Path
- You’ll need to decide if you plan to pursue individual courses, a series of courses that lead to a graduate certificate or professional certificate, or a Stanford University master’s degree. Each path requires different financial and time commitments and will benefit your career in a variety of ways. Our comparison chart maps the differences amongst these choices.
Step 3: Select Your Delivery Options
- Three flexible delivery methods are available to meet the demands of a Stanford education in tandem with your career. Complete courses by choosing a delivery method: online via asynchronous streaming video, on the Stanford University campus, or your employer may arrange for select courses to be delivered to a group at your work site, or any combination of the three.
Step 4: See if You Qualify for Discounts
- Check whether your employer is a Stanford Center for Professional Development member company. You may qualify for tuition discounts associated with your company's membership and gain support to pursue academic and professional goals while you work.
